GUM Department Store, established in 1951, is a significant landmark in Minsk. The building's Soviet Realist architecture makes it a popular spot for tourists and film shoots. This four-story department store offers a wide range of products including clothing, footwear, cosmetics, souvenirs, and household appliances. While strolling along the boulevard where GUM is located, visitors can also admire other notable buildings such as the Post Office and the headquarters of the KGB.

The Belarusian State Museum of the History of the Great Patriotic War, established in 1944, is a significant World War II museum with 24 exhibit halls housed in an iconic building. It is located in central Minsk and holds national importance. The museum showcases the rich history of Belarus and features an impressive collection of art and cultural artifacts related to the war.

Dinamo Stadium in Minsk, Belarus has a rich history dating back to its opening in 1934, although it was destroyed during World War II. It has been the venue for significant events such as the 1980 Summer Olympics and the 1985 under-20s World Cup. Local teams like Dinamo Minsk and FC Minsk have used this stadium over the years, and it is currently the main home ground for the Belarus national team.

Komarovsky Market is a bustling market hall in Minsk, offering a wide variety of products from local producers. Visitors can find fresh produce, flowers, deli products, and baked goods. The market provides an authentic experience with its selection of items from farmlands and meyeris. It is conveniently located near the center with affordable prices and amenities such as toilets and coffee machines. The vibrant atmosphere allows visitors to immerse themselves in the Belarusian vibe while exploring the diverse offerings.

Traditional Soviet style indoor market with a large variety of meat, cheese, bread (including Central Asian breads), cakes and honey. Buy a small honeycomb bar from here and munch on it for a really tasty honey oozing experience. Lots of fruit and vegetable stalls outside.
